you might be looking at this the wrong way, this isnt an improvement or way for them to garner interest. its a desperate gamble.

the hosting system has failed. they cant afford to run it anymore. the servers are going down whether they make the new version or not. what theyre doing is salvaging this so players can at least have it like mine craft instead of just closing it down.

so yes the free toy theyve provided for years at a loss instead of a profit is going away. and being replaced with a toy that costs money

Queen Droxxanna Dec 4, 2022 @ 10:43am 
and they are trying desperately to move the game to self-hosting on our own pc or remote server, before the currant servers shut down altogether. We remember how the servers shut down nearly 2 years ago, and they struggled to replace them over 2-3 days and many of us lost access to our worlds during that time, and many complained their worlds were lost. We lost hundreds of players during that time --- I know many builders never returned to my world after that.
Currently one set of servers are already down and people are asking their worlds to be moved to another server, So when we can host our own worlds, it will be up to us to maintain them.
